We will work to ensure individuals with disabilities are provided reasonable accommodation to apply for a role, participate in the interview process, perform essential job functions, and receive other benefits and privileges of employment. If you require accommodation, please reach out to accommodations-ext@figma.com. These modifications enable an individual with a disability to have an equal opportunity not only to get a job, but successfully perform their job tasks to the same extent as people without disabilities.
Examples of accommodations include but are not limited to:
-
Holding interviews in an accessible location
-
Enabling closed captioning on video conferencing
-
Ensuring all written communication be compatible with screen readers
-
Changing the mode or format of interviews
